    I've never had a bad meal here. It's one of my favorite local restaurants. The food is so fresh and delicious. They offer free, hot tea with every meal. They also have a large list of refreshing boba and bursting bubble teas and juices. My favorites here are the Pho Beef Special, the seafood Vietnamese Crêpe, all their rolls are excellent. Service is always excellent; they all work so hard and it's a got a very busy to go operation, so definitely be prepared to order from home to go or patiently wait with a nice boba tea.

    Come to Pho Capital, Pho sure. Came here after shopping at The Get Up around the corner and the woman working here recommended this place for lunch. It's a little off the beaten path in an unassuming location, but inside it's cozy and welcoming. The service here was prompt and friendly, and everything we ate was delicious. The pork spring rolls are crispy and come with a sweet and spicy dipping sauce. The shrimp rice rolls were fresh and chewy. I had the spicy beef and pork noodle soup special which hit the spot on this freezing cold day. The chicken curry rice was my brother had was also perfectly done and the Vietnamese pancake my mom ordered was totally different than anything I've ever tried before - highly recommend! Loved that Jasmine tea was served complimentary. If you're looking for alcohol this is not the place, but it seems to be BYOB.
